MONITORING AND POLICY CONTROL OF DISTRIBUTED DATA AND CONTROL PLANES FOR VIRTUAL NODES

    Abstract: A computing system includes a computing device configured to execute a plurality of virtual machines, each virtual machine of the plurality of virtual machines configured to provide control plane functionality for at least a different respective subset of forwarding units of a network device, the computing device distinct from the network devices. The computing system also includes a policy agent configured to execute on the computing device. The agent is configured to determine that a particular virtual machine of the plurality of virtual machines provides control plane functionality for one or more forwarding units of the network device; determine control plane usage metrics for resources of the particular virtual machine; and output, to a policy controller, data associated with the control plane usage metrics and data associating the particular virtual machine with the one or more forwarding units for which the particular virtual machine provides control plane functionality.

    Policy controller for distributed virtualization infrastructure element monitoring

    Abstract: This disclosure describes techniques for monitoring, scheduling, and performance management for virtualization infrastructures within networks. In one example, a computing system includes a plurality of different cloud-based compute clusters (e.g., different cloud projects), each comprising a set of compute nodes. Policy agents execute on the compute nodes to monitor performance and usage metrics relating to resources of the compute nodes. Policy controllers within each cluster deploy policies to the policy agents and evaluate performance and usage metrics from the policy agents by application of one or more rulesets for infrastructure elements of the compute cluster. Each of the policy controllers outputs data to a multi-cluster dashboard software system indicative of a current health status for the infrastructure elements based on the evaluation of the performance and usage metrics for the cluster. The multi-cluster dashboard software system data outputs, as single user interface screen, the current health status for each of the cloud-based compute clusters.

    USER INTERFACE-BASED DATA CENTER FABRIC DESIGN

    Abstract: Techniques are described by which a fabric designer system provides a user interface (UI) to enable a user to design a data center fabric. For example, a fabric designer system comprises processor(s) and a memory comprising instructions that when executed by the processor(s) cause the one or more processors to: generate data representative of a user interface (UI) for display on a display device, the data representative of the UI comprising UI elements representing one or more fabric design requirements receive, via the UI on the display device, an indication of a user input selecting one or more of the UI elements representing the one or more fabric design requirements; generate a model for a data center fabric based on the one or more fabric design requirements and a catalog of network devices; and generate UI elements representing fabric design specifications of the model for the data center fabric.

    VIRTUALIZATION INFRASTRUCTURE UNDERLAY NETWORK PERFORMANCE MEASUREMENT AND MONITORING

    Abstract: A variety of different graphical user interfaces are generated that when displayed provide a visual and interactive representation of one or more performance metrics associated with the operation of a computer network. The graphical user interfaces may be used to monitor the underlay computer network for a virtualization infrastructure, as one example. Aspects include grouping the servers of a computer network into a plurality of aggregates, each aggregate comprising one or more servers. A set of probes are configured that are issued by an agent of a server in one aggregate and sent through the computer network to one or more agents in the server(s) of a different aggregate. Responses and other measurements taken based on the issuance of the probes is gathered and analyzed to generate metrics that are then used to generate, at least in part, the information provided in the graphical user interfaces.

    Dashboard for graphic display of computer network topology

    Abstract: A policy controller executes algorithms to operate on a list of devices forming a computer network to generate outputs including one or more graphic user interfaces. The graphic user interfaces, when displayed on a display device, provide various versions of a visual representation of a network topology for the actual computer network or a computer network being modeled. The graphic user interfaces include graphic symbols representative of various devices included in the computer network that are arranged into one or more radial arrangements. The graphic user interfaces include graphic lines indicative of the physical interconnections between the devices, the graphic lines extending across the radial arrangement(s) and extending between the graphic symbols representative of devices to provide a visual representation of the interconnections that communicatively couple the devices. Additional graphic symbols and graphic lines represent interconnections between the devices and one or more compute nodes included in the computer network.
